Madonna University: dorm packing list

What to bring to a Madonna University dorm: Twin XL sheets, a mattress topper, towels and a shower caddy, under-bed storage, a surge protector, a desk lamp, a fan and laundry supplies. US dorm rooms come furnished with the bed, desk, chair and dresser, so you're packing what goes on and in them.

📏 Bed size: nearly every US dorm uses an extra-long twin (Twin XL) mattress — standard twin sheets won't fit. Buy Twin XL, and double-check your school's housing page for the rare exception.

Packing for Michigan: cold-winter

Move-in is warm, but pack for a real winter you'll hit by November: a heavy waterproof coat, insulated boots, gloves and a hat, and thermal layers. Dorm heating dries the air hard — a small humidifier is worth it. Ship or store the winter gear and swap it in when it turns.

What Madonna University's campus means for your list

Madonna University sits in a city (Livonia, Michigan). Shops and same-day delivery are close, so don't over-buy before move-in — bring the essentials and pick up bulky items (fan, drying rack, storage bins) once you've seen the room. City dorm rooms tend to be the tightest, so favour vertical storage and under-bed bins over floor furniture.

At roughly 1,632 undergraduates — the 21st-largest of the 34 Michigan campuses covered here, facilities are quieter than at a big state school — you can usually get by sharing a drying rack, so prioritise storage over duplicates.

Published on-campus room & board runs about $12,840/year — $781 below the $13,621 median across the 648 schools in this dataset and the 16th-priciest of the 34 Michigan schools here. That figure normally covers a meal plan, so check what your plan includes before buying a mini-fridge and microwave — at many halls the fridge is the only one you actually need.

What's already in your Madonna University dorm room

Do not pack these — US dorm rooms come with them: an extra-long twin bed frame and mattress, a desk and chair, a dresser or built-in drawers, and a closet or wardrobe. Bedding, a desk lamp, a mini-fridge, a microwave, storage bins and a fan are almost never supplied, and are what your packing budget is actually for.

What not to bring to a Madonna University dorm

US residence halls consistently ban candles and open flames, halogen lamps, hot plates and exposed-element cooking appliances (toasters, toaster ovens, grills), space heaters, extension cords without surge protection, and pets other than fish. Most cap mini-fridge size and microwave wattage; many now restrict air fryers.

Common categories, not an official list — bans differ by building and change most years.
